When was Snowflake Inc. founded and who founded it?

Snowflake Inc. was founded in July 2012 in San Mateo, California, by Benoît Dageville, Thierry Cruanes, and Marcin Żukowski. Dageville and Cruanes had previously worked as data architects at Oracle, and Żukowski had co-founded Vectorwise.

Who is the CEO of Snowflake Inc.?

Sridhar Ramaswamy, a cofounder of Neeva, has been Snowflake's chief executive since he succeeded Frank Slootman on the 28th of February 2024. Slootman had joined as CEO in May 2019 after leading ServiceNow.

What products does Snowflake Inc. offer?

Snowflake Inc. offers the Data Cloud, a platform that unifies data warehousing, data lakes, data engineering, and data sharing. It also provides Snowpark, Unistore, the Native App Framework, Snowpipe, the Snowflake Marketplace, and the Cortex suite of generative AI services.

What happened in the 2024 Snowflake data breach?

In 2024, hundreds of Snowflake customers were targeted in a mass data theft and extortion campaign by the ShinyHunters hacking group, affecting companies including Ticketmaster, AT&T, and Neiman Marcus. Mandiant's investigation found no breach of Snowflake's own environment, tracing the attacks to compromised customer credentials, and Connor Riley Moucka was arrested on the 30th of October 2024.

How much money did Snowflake Inc. raise before going public?

Snowflake raised funding in stages, from a $5 million Series A in 2012 to a $479 million round on the 7th of February 2020. It reached unicorn status in January 2018 with a $263 million round at a $1.5 billion valuation.

How much did Snowflake Inc. raise in its IPO?

Snowflake raised $3.4 billion when it went public in September 2020, making it one of the largest software IPOs and the largest to double in value on its first trading day.
